💡 “Bad Data = Bad Decisions.” In the world of analytics, data cleaning isn’t just a technical task - it’s the heartbeat of accurate insights. 🧹 Before dashboards shine and models predict, the real magic happens in cleaning: ✅ Removing duplicates ✅ Handling missing values ✅ Standardizing formats ✅ Validating data consistency Clean data builds trust, and trust drives better business decisions. Remember — analytics is only as good as the quality of your data.
